Tangier: a location that promises success for your investments

“Why Hamburg?” With this question, the Ambassador of the Kingdom of Morocco H.E. Rachad Bouhlal introduced the roundtable on “Tangier – A location that promises success for your investments”. The Hanseatic city and the Kingdom have been linked by a long tradition of trade and exchange, especially through their ports, since their first agreement in 1792.

Against the impressive backdrop of the Port of Hamburg, Moroccan Ambassador H.E. Rachad Bouhlal and Honorary Consul of the Kingdom of Morocco Prof. Dr. Siedentopf welcomed the approximately 60 international guests and participants at the Hafen-Klub Hamburg. “The good partnership between EMA and TANGER MED since 2008 is a success story of mutual interest”, said Honorary Consul Siedentopf. The good international relations between Morocco and Hamburg or Germany and the EU are filled with life in the business world on a daily basis.
After the introductory words on the political framework for economic cooperation, Mr. Aref Hassani (Director Business Development Tanger/Med) explained the economic strategy of the Moroccan government to the interested audience from the logistics and consulting industry. In addition to the tourism industry, the focus is on the export industry, the agricultural sector (Green Morocco Plan) as well as the energy industry and mining. Furthermore, there is an increased focus on investments in infrastructure, including the port of Tangier/ Med. With so-called “innovative flagship projects”, Morocco promotes its global competitive position through concrete infrastructure and service measures, the education of human capital and training as well as financial tax incentives. All of this is brought together by the state-owned Tangier Mediterranean Special Agency (TMSA) in northern Morocco, 14 km off the Spanish coast.
The port’s unique geographical location was highlighted by Mr. Hicham El Aloui (Director Marketing and Communication, TANGER MED). TANGER MED opens “a whole new perspective on world trade lines!” due to its strategic location on the Strait of Gibraltar, as it connects the two continents at the minimum distance between Europe and Africa. In addition, it is a hub for shipping traffic between (Southeast) Asia and Europe and is connected to the surrounding air, rail and road networks.
TMSA’s integrated development approach is based on the three pillars “Port”, “Logistics Business” and the “TANGER MED Foundation”. In this way, TMSA combines the special competitive advantages of the port and its expansion with sustainable development in the region. The integrative concept includes, in addition to the port area, the “Great Industrial Platform”. It includes the Tangier Free Zone, the Tangier Automotive City and the Zone for Offshore Activities.
After two years of operation, the port already offers the impressive capacity of 3 million containers today. By 2014, the capacity is to be expanded to 8 million containers. The port already accommodates supersize container ships with a TEU (Twenty-foot Equivalent Unit, standard container) of 13,000 GRT and a LOA (length overall) of 398 m and a width of 56.4 m (with a maximum draught of 16 m).
TMSA promises a quality standard that has already convinced international logistics and forwarding companies such as APM (France), ZPMC Shipping (Shanghai), Eurogate and MSC GATE (Germany). The interest of the trade audience at the roundtable in the Hafen-Klub Hamburg was correspondingly high.
